Transaction 59266ae0ee8de2298fda5d1f66591a83143bdbd77cb7f300a06e0d9e1b8962a9
1 Input
1 Output
-
59266ae0ee8de2298fda5d1f66591a83143bdbd77cb7f300a06e0d9e1b8962a9:0
- value
- 8037
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4a178ae50349e7cc38ab0a5496fe1e37c46f071
- address
- bc1qujsh3tjsxj08esu2kzj5jmlpud7ydur370g58p